Thanks, I am thrilled that I was able to figure out how to get it into VB on
my own! Question - it seems to be counting the field names, grand totals too. Any way to count just the items? The below yielded a result of 12 Sum of Order Amount Salesperson Total Buchanan 68792.25 Callahan 123032.67 Davolio 182500.09 Dodsworth 75048.04 Fuller 162503.78 King 116962.99 Leverling 201196.27 Peacock 225763.68 Suyama 72527.63 Grand Total 1228327.4 "Debra Dalgleish" wrote: Yes, you can replace Columns with Rows. If you use TableRange2, it includes the Page area. If you use TableRange1, it doesn't include the Page area. Vicky wrote: Debra and tg, Thanks. Would the same apply if you were wanting to count the number of rows? Do I just replace the word columns with the word rows? Thanks again. "Debra Dalgleish" wrote: There's no built-in option that will count the columns. You could use programming, e.g.: Sub ColumnCount MsgBox ActiveSheet.PivotTables(1).TableRange2.Columns.Cou nt End Sub Vicky wrote: I would like to be able to calculate how many columns are in my pivot table report.
